¿Cuánto cuesta alquilar un apartamento en Los Angeles?
| Dormitorios | Precio Promedio | Más barato | Más caro |
|---|---|---|---|
| Apartamentos Estudio en Los Angeles con Utilidades Incluidas | $2,114 | $695 | $10,000+ |
| Apartamentos 1 Dormitorios en Los Angeles con Utilidades Incluidas | $2,689 | $645 | $10,000+ |
| Apartamentos 2 Dormitorios en Los Angeles con Utilidades Incluidas | $3,528 | $676 | $10,000+ |
| Apartamentos 3 Dormitorios en Los Angeles con Utilidades Incluidas | $4,923 | $1,088 | $10,000+ |
| Apartamentos 4 Dormitorios en Los Angeles con Utilidades Incluidas | $4,087 | $850 | $10,000+ |
| Apartamentos 5 Dormitorios en Los Angeles | $5,110 | $999 | $10,000+ |
| Apartamentos 6 Dormitorios en Los Angeles | $29,859 | $2,190 | $10,000+ |
| Apartamentos 7 Dormitorios en Los Angeles | $1,831 | $875 | $9,800 |

Preguntas frecuentes sobre apartamentos Utilidades Incluidas en Los Angeles
Cuál es el apartamento Utilidades Incluidas más barato en Los Angeles?
Actualmente el apartamento Utilidades Incluidas más accequible en Los Angeles está en Huntington Apartments listado en $550.
Cuál es la renta media de un apartamento Utilidades Incluidas en Los Angeles?
El alquiler medio de un apartamento Utilidades Incluidas en Los Angeles es $2,690.
¿Cuál es el apartamento de alquiler Utilidades Incluidas más grande en Los Angeles?
A día de hoy el apartamento Utilidades Incluidas con más metros cuadrados en Los Angeles una unidad de 3,500 a partir de $1,950 en 6128-6134 Wilshire Blvd., 6111-7 Warner Dr..
¿Cuál es el tamaño medio de los apartamentos de alquiler Utilidades Incluidas en Los Angeles?
El tamaño medio de un apartamento de alquiler Utilidades Incluidas en Los Angeles es actualmente de 701 sq ft.
